Bronislav is a Slavic masculine given name, derived from the Slavic elements borna ("to protect, to defend") and slava ("glory, fame"), thus meaning "defender of the glory". It is the Czech, Ukrainian and Russian form of the name Branislav.
The feminine form of the name is Bronislava.
